Full Job Posting
Position overview
Drive technical alignment, integration stability, and deployment readiness with mobile network operator partners across the Middle East.
Lead partner-facing technical operations across satellite RAN, core, gateway, and BPMS domains.
Coordinate internal teams, partner action items, escalations, readiness KPIs, and regional launch support.
Technical operations and integration
- Lead integration readiness across satellite RAN, core, gateway, and BPMS domains.
- Validate interface behaviour, interoperability, configuration flows, and KPIs across partner environments.
- Oversee partner onboarding, interoperability testing, and pre-launch technical readiness.
Alignment and issue resolution
- Coordinate engineering, service assurance, operations, deployment, and planning teams on regional requirements.
- Drive closure of partner action items and maintain reporting on progress, blockers, and dependencies.
- Act as the primary escalation point for partner technical issues affecting integration stability or service readiness.
- Coordinate incident resolution, root cause analysis, corrective actions, and recurring-issue follow-up.
Readiness and stakeholder support
- Define, track, and publish readiness KPIs aligned with regional conditions and integration milestones.
- Maintain accurate integration documentation, interface specifications, and technical deliverables.
- Provide readiness updates to leadership and regional stakeholder groups.
- Support partner meetings, workshops, pilots, pre-sales discussions, deployment sequencing, and launch planning.
Continuous improvement
- Recommend improvements to onboarding processes, readiness dashboards, documentation, and testing frameworks.
- Apply integration best practices while accommodating regional requirements and improving partner outcomes.
Education and experience
- Bachelor’s degree in Telecommunications,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, Computer Science, or a related field is required.
- Five to eight years of experience in telecom integration, partner technical operations, solution engineering, or network deployment is required.
- Experience with mobile network operators, telecom vendors, or network operators in the Middle East is required.
- Experience coordinating multi-market technical readiness or integration programs is required.
Preferred qualifications
- An advanced degree or specialised telecom certification is a plus.
- Satellite-enabled network integration experience, multi-vendor or multi-operator exposure, and regional regulatory familiarity are preferred.
Technology and capabilities
- Experience with telecom monitoring, diagnostics, signalling analysis, ITSM, ticketing, KPI dashboards, data visualisation, collaboration, and documentation tools.
- Jira, ServiceNow, Grafana, Kibana, Power BI, Confluence, and SharePoint are examples of relevant tools.
- Basic familiarity with Python or Bash is a plus.
- Strong stakeholder management, communication, cross-functional collaboration, structured problem solving, and attention to detail are required.
Working conditions
- The role may operate in a standard office or remote environment and requires extended computer use.
- Collaboration across Middle East and US time zones is expected.
- Travel within the region may be required for partner workshops, testing cycles, and integration reviews.
